Core Mechanisms: How It Works
The science behind ganache lies in the interaction between cocoa butter and fat. When chocolate is heated, its cocoa butter melts, creating a liquid that can suspend other ingredients. In traditional ganache, cream’s fat content (butterfat) acts as an emulsifier, binding the cocoa butter and preventing graininess. Without cream, the alternative fat must perform the same role—whether it’s the medium-chain triglycerides in coconut milk or the lecithin in aquafaba. The key is achieving a fat-to-liquid ratio of roughly 1:1, though this varies by chocolate type (dark, milk, or white) and desired consistency.
Temperature control is non-negotiable. Ganache must be heated to just below the melting point of cocoa butter (around 45°C/113°F) to avoid seizing. If the mixture cools too quickly, the cocoa butter crystallizes prematurely, resulting in a grainy texture. This is where alternatives like coconut milk or cashew cream excel—their higher fat content allows for a wider temperature range before setting. The folding technique, too, must be gentle to avoid incorporating air, which can weaken the final structure. The result? A ganache that sets at room temperature yet remains smooth when reheated.

Comprehensive FAQs
Q: Can I use water alone to make ganache?
A: No—water lacks fat, so it won’t emulsify cocoa butter properly. However, you can use hot water combined with an emulsifier (like 1 tsp lecithin or 2 tbsp aquafaba) to create a thin ganache suitable for drizzling. For a thicker consistency, pair water with a fat source like melted coconut oil (1:1 ratio).
Q: Why does my dairy-free ganache seize when cooled?
A: Seizing occurs when cocoa butter crystallizes too quickly, often due to insufficient fat content or rapid cooling. To fix it, gently reheat the ganache to 45°C (113°F) and stir until smooth, then let it cool slowly. Adding a stabilizer like ½ tsp xanthan gum can also help prevent graininess.
Q: Is coconut milk the best dairy-free substitute for cream?
A: Coconut milk works well for its high fat content (22–24%), but it has a distinct flavor that may not suit all recipes. For a neutral taste, try cashew cream (blended soaked cashews + water) or oat milk with 1 tbsp olive oil. The best choice depends on your ganache’s intended use—coconut milk sets firmer, while cashew cream is silkier.

Q: Can I make ganache without cream for no-bake applications?
A: Absolutely. For no-bake uses (e.g., filling mousses or layering cakes), opt for a softer-set ganache by using cashew cream or avocado puree (which stays pliable at room temperature). Add ½ tsp agar-agar to firm it slightly if needed. Avoid coconut milk, as it sets too hard for no-bake layers.
Q: What’s the shelf life of dairy-free ganache?
A: Properly stored (airtight container, refrigerated), dairy-free ganache lasts 2–4 weeks, depending on the fat source. Coconut-based ganache lasts longest (3–4 weeks), while nut-based versions may oxidize faster (2 weeks). For extended storage, add 0.1% citric acid or 1 tsp vodka as a preservative.
Q: How do I troubleshoot a grainy texture?
A: Graininess usually means undissolved cocoa butter. To fix it:
- Gently reheat the ganache to 45°C (113°F) and stir vigorously.
- Add 1 tsp hot fat (e.g., melted coconut oil or nut butter) and re-emulsify.
- For future batches, ensure the fat is hotter than the chocolate when combining.
